Job Summary:

A Shift Supervisor for Medical/Surgical, Emergency Department (ED), and Obstetrics (OB) is a registered nurse (RN) who oversees the clinical operations, patient flow, and staff performance during a specific shift. This leadership role ensures high-quality care, optimal resource allocation, and adherence to policies, acting as a liaison between staff, clinicians, and management.
